Abstract: | The pattern of inheritance indicates that the gene for aconitase-1 is sex linked in the frog. Rana clamitans, and that the male is the heterogametic sex. Unlike mammals, both male and female frogs carry and express two alleles for this sex-linked gene. Therefore, the sex chromosomes in these frogs and probably others behave like an autosomal pair, with one homologue carrying a male-determining element. |
